ODDFELLOWSHIP

LOYAL HOWARD LODGE The Loyal Howard Lodge, M.U.L.0.0.F., held their fortnightly meeting, Bro. G. L. Housiaux presiding, assisted by the other officers, Bro. V. Stade, 1.P.N.G., Bro. R. Mcßae, V.G., and Bro. C. Parsons, E.S. One new member was initiated into the order, Bro. G. Scott acting as conductor. The honours of the order were given to the newly-initiated members by Bro. V. Stade. Among the correspondence dealt with was a letter from the Maitai Lodge, U.A.0.D., informing the Howard members that Wednesday, 14th October, would be more convenient for the proposed cribbage match between the two lodges. It was resolved that the secretary write to the Maitai Lodge Inviting them on that date. Howard members will note that the lodge will assemble at 7 p.m. on the 14th October; Another item of great interest to all Oddfellows is the coming to Nelson of the Grand Master of New Zealand, Bro. Blair, and also the general secretary, Bro. Shrimpton. The official welcome to Nelson will take place on 28th October. Arrangements for the programme are in hand and will be advertised later. , Next Saturday a number of brothers and sisters will pay a visit to the Brightwater Lodge and they are looking forward to a very pleasant evening. The N.G., Bro. Housiaux, extended a very hearty welcome to Bro. Stewart (Director), and also to Bro. G. John-, son, P.G., as well as the other visitors present. Bros. Stewart and Johnson suitably replied. Bro. Dayman returned thanks on behalf of the Loyal Nelson Lodge members.

The lodge closed at 8.45 p.m., after which members enjoyed themselves with cards and games. The Social Committee handed round a welcome supper.
